Houghton College vs. Beloit College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Houghton College or Beloit College?

  • Beloit College is 247.8% more expensive to attend than Houghton College for in-state tuition ($58,042.00 vs. $16,690.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 247.8% higher at Beloit College than Houghton College ($58,042.00 vs. $16,690.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Houghton College than Beloit College ($22,358 vs. $24,941)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Beloit College are 0.7% lower than costs at Houghton College ($10,740 vs. $10,810)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at Houghton College as Beloit College (100% vs. 100%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Beloit College students is 513.3% larger than aid received Houghton College ($43,844 vs. $7,149)

Houghton College vs. Beloit College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Houghton College or Beloit College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Beloit College and Houghton College.

  • The graduation rate at Beloit College is higher than Houghton College (76% vs. 68%)
  • Graduates from Beloit College earn on average $1,600 more per year than Houghton College graduates after ten years. ($45,900 vs. $44,300)
  • Houghton College students graduate with a $1,500 lower median federal student loan debt than Beloit College graduates. ($25,500 vs. $27,000)
  • Houghton College graduates are paying $16 less per month on federal student loans than Beloit College graduates. ($263 vs. $279)
